Output 5239d7982508bb60d68adbcf784a9da18a5c75707b9f08ecc1084fe0b4f29d7a:3

value
66319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1ce3ae736a9e59576c62ac097d94883f4ceaa18 OP_EQUAL
address
3KMmPggL73VoaGLF4pPCeK3SqgQLTMRxXj
transaction
5239d7982508bb60d68adbcf784a9da18a5c75707b9f08ecc1084fe0b4f29d7a
spent
true